Psychological maltreatment and self-compassion - the mediating role of shame and perspective-taking

IntroductionPsychological maltreatment such as emotional abuse or neglect is a serious risk factor for poorer mental and somatic health outcomes in life. A higher rate of psychological maltreatment experienced in childhood is a predictor of aversive emotional states such as shame, and can negatively...
